Jemima Johnson

Birth1802 - Idridgehay, Derbyshire, England
DeathOct 1864 - Belper Derbys
MotherAnn Gamble
Fatherjames johnson

Born in Idridgehay, Derbyshire, England on 1802 to james johnson and Ann Gamble. Jemima Johnson married John Steeples and had 8 children. She passed away on Oct 1864 in Belper Derbys.
